The Black Market Introduced to Titanfall
-----------In-game currency can be used to buy Burn Cards and Titan Insignias, microtransactions still not happening.
A new update for Titanfall will introduce the Black Market, where players can access additional customization options for your Titan alongside the game-changing Burn Cards.
The Burn Cards will be sold in packs, with each one focused on a a specific theme to enable you to choose what type you need. XP boost, Pilot and Titan advantages are mentioned, with the players choosing which cards suit their play style.
Credits needed to buy these packs can be earned by winning matches, completing a match and having your first victory of the day. Completing daily challenges and selling unwanted burn cards can also be a source of credits. Additionally, once you hit level 50 a percentage of earned XP will be converted to credits.
The Black Market is available to all players when they hit level 11 and have opened the Burn Card menu. Designer David Shaver dismissed all fears of microtransactions as the studio will never introduce them and the only way to obtain credits will be by playing the game.
